The 2025 BMW i5 has three different trim levels: i5 eDrive40, i5 xDrive40, and i5 M60. The i5 eDrive40 is the standard trim, the i5 xDrive40 is the standard trim with all-wheel drive, and the i5 M60 is the top-of-the-line performance trim.

Testing the BMW i5 eDrive40: The near-perfect long-distance cruiser The 5 Series is a classic business model from Munich. In the current generation, both the saloon and the estate are purely electric. Robin Engelhardt tested the i5 for over 1,700 kilometres and enjoyed driving it, as well as travelling in it.
